SIL Power Adapter 65W USB-C 5V/9V/15V/20V model 77011216 is a compact USB-C power adapter that provides selectable output voltages of 5V, 9V, 15V and 20V and delivers up to 65 watts of power. Designed for devices that support USB Power Delivery profiles, the adapter supplies charging and power delivery for a range of laptops, tablets and smartphones. Its small form factor makes it suitable for home, office and travel use while offering the power required for fast charging compatible devices.
The adapter supports multiple standard USB Power Delivery voltages, allowing compatibility with a wide range of portable electronics. Delivering up to 65W enables charging of many ultraportable laptops as well as tablets and phones. The single USB-C output simplifies connections and reduces cable clutter; the compact housing is convenient for transport and storage. The unit focuses on core functionality — stable power delivery across supported voltage profiles without unnecessary extras.
Connect the SIL 65W USB-C adapter to a compatible device using a USB-C to USB-C cable (or USB-C to device-specific cable if required). Plug the adapter into a mains outlet and attach the cable to the device; the adapter will negotiate the appropriate PD voltage with the connected device and supply power up to 65W. For best results use a quality USB-C cable rated for the required power level. Disconnect from the mains and device when charging is complete or when the adapter is not in use.
Use a USB-C cable rated for the expected power level and verify that the target device supports USB Power Delivery at the required voltage. Avoid exposure to extreme temperatures and moisture, and do not attempt to open or modify the adapter. If a device requires more than 65W, use a higher-capacity charger designed for that device.
